About This Book
How hot is lightning? A. as hot as a microwave on high B. as hot as the sun's surface C. five times hotter than the sun's surface D. as hot as lava (Correct answer: C) What's do you call a group of cats? A. a scratch B. a clowder C. a felinopolis D. a cat-astrophe (Correct answer: B) You'll find 1,000 fun, fascinating, and funny quiz questions like these in the new National Geographic Kids Quiz Whiz book. Our Review
This interactive trivia collection delivers exactly what curious minds crave: bite-sized knowledge bombs that turn learning into a game. With 1,000 questions spanning science, nature, and pop culture, the book transforms random facts into compelling challenges, from the temperature of lightning to the proper term for a group of cats. The quick, quiz-style format is inherently addictive, encouraging readers to test their wits alone or compete with friends in rapid-fire knowledge showdowns.
What sets this resource apart is its commitment to making the answers as engaging as the questions, providing memorable explanations that stick long after the book is closed. It’s a perfect fit for trivia buffs, reluctant readers, and any kid who delights in stumping adults with obscure animal facts or mind-blowing science tidbits. This volume successfully proves that the pursuit of random knowledge is not just fun, but a genuinely cool way to learn.
